Ingredients
serves 6- 1 medium red or yellow onion (peeled and sliced into thin strips)
- 3 bell peppers (cut into ¼ inch thick strips, then cut in half (use a combo of red, yellow and orange))
- 14 ounce package flake-style imitation crab (flaked apart)
- 5 to 6 limes (divided (depending on the size))
- ⅓ cup fresh cilantro (stemmed and minced)
- 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
- 1 ½ teaspoon kosher salt (*)
- black pepper (to taste)
